摘要:
Disclosed embodiments provide improved communication between a caller and multiple parties. A caller performs a call spray operation on a group of contacts using an electronic communication device such as a mobile telephone. The call spray operation attempts to contact an electronic device associated with each contact in the group of contacts. If one of the contacts answers and is deemed to be a live user, then the remaining contacts that did not answer each receive a message on their associated electronic device indicating which of the contacts answered the caller with a live user. In this way, a group of people can be conveniently contacted and kept up to date with the status of the communication with the caller.
摘要:
When authorized, a user of a computing device, such as a smart phone, may associate a telephone number that is assigned to a computing device with other computing devices. The other computing devices may or may not have an assigned device number. A user may also select to use the same number as the originating number of an electronic device. For example, a user may specify that each computing device associated with the user utilizes the same telephone number. The user may also specify that a computing device not utilize an assigned number. The associations of a device number with the computing devices may be stored as implicit registration data and/or as hunt groups.
摘要:
A communication system and method for routing communications can include a communication device that is configured to route a communication connection based on empirical data relating to an attempted communication. For instance, in some embodiments the device of a communication system can be configured to utilize stored and classified empirical data for automatically determining a subject of an attempted communication made by a user via the user's communication terminal and dependencies the user for that attempted communication may have on a callee for use in establishing a connection for the caller based on the determined dependencies and determined subject of the attempted communication. Information regarding the determined subject of the communication attempt can be based on the stored empirical data. The attempted communication can also be rerouted to another user based on the empirical communication data if that attempted communication is not established within a pre-selected time period.
摘要:
According to at least one embodiment, a computer-implemented method to manage incoming communications is described. An incoming call may be received on a landline. One or more devices may be located within a predetermined area based at least in part on the receipt of the incoming call. The incoming call may be forwarded to the one or more devices based at least in part on the locating.
摘要:
A call routing platform system can be used to facilitate routing of a call to a mobile device and a real-time communication API enable device simultaneously. A mobile device number associated with a mobile device can be registered with a call routing service to facilitate call forking between the mobile device and the real-time communication API enabled device. The call routing platform system can comprise an IP multimedia system to facilitate the call forking.
摘要:
A system and method for determining an order in which to communicate with a list of numbers and/or addresses for a particular contact is disclosed. Each caller that communicates with the contact may specify a different order for the contact's various phone numbers and other addresses. A communication management system may then automatically dial the numbers or use messaging addresses to initiate data communications in the specified order when the initiating party attempts to communicate with the contact. The order may specify simultaneous and/or sequential use of numbers or addresses. Alternatively or additionally, the communication management system may dynamically and/or automatically determine the communication order or a portion thereof. The automatic determination of the order may be based on a communication history or communication receiving of the initiating party. In some arrangements, the order may be partially manually defined and partially automatically defined.
摘要:
Video calling devices are described herein that are configured to exchange video presence statuses with each other. Each of these video calling devices determines its presence status based at least on its network connection type, its login status for a video calling service, and its camera status and provides the presence status to the video calling service. Each video calling device also receives presence statuses of other video calling devices. This exchange of presence statuses enables initiation of video calls between the video calling devices.
摘要:
The present invention is related to telecommunications. A call processing system receives a first call from a caller intended for a first person. A notification regarding the first call is transmitted over a network to a terminal associated with the first person. A user interface is displayed on the terminal via which the first person can indicate that a callback message is to be transmitted to the caller. The callback message is transmitted to the caller, wherein the callback message includes an identification of the first person, a callback control, and text indicating that the caller is to activate the control to initiate another call to the first person. At least partly in response to the caller activating the control, A second call to be placed via which the first person and caller are connected.
摘要:
A telecommunications server (2) controlling a plurality of telecommunications terminals (4) connected to a packet switched telecommunications system (40, 41), responds to call events (20) by transmitting an alert (251, 252) to each of the terminals. If the server is not capable of processing all the required event alerts in parallel, it processes the event alerts to the terminals in a predetermined sequence, according to stored prioritization rules (60). The priority accorded to an individual terminal may be set according to the alert mode (visual-only, or audible) currently set for that terminal (or the user currently using the terminal) for that call type or calling party.
摘要:
Techniques are disclosed for using voicemail fingerprints to detect when a call has been answered by voicemail. A voicemail fingerprint of a known voicemail greeting is stored in association with a telephone number. The voicemail fingerprint contains a set of audio analysis streams, each of which contains audio characteristics of the known voicemail greeting beginning at a different offset from the beginning of the known voicemail greeting. A current audio analysis stream is generated containing audio characteristics of audio received beginning when a call to the telephone number is answered. If the current audio analysis stream matches one of the audio analysis streams contained in the voicemail fingerprint of the known voicemail greeting associated with the telephone number, the call to the telephone number has been answered by a voicemail box of the telephone number, and may be transferred to a secondary destination.